This month makes one year since the official launch of Star Wars: The Old Republic (SWTOR) and BioWare has decided to announce its first expansion just ahead of the game’s first anniversary with Rise of the Hutt Cartel. The first digital expansion to SWTOR is set to arrive in spring 2013 and pit players of the Empire and Republic against the rising Hutt Cartel threat.

Rise of the Hutt Cartel is priced at $19.99 for free players and at $9.99 for subscribers. Anyone that pre-orders before January 7th, 2013 will also receive five days of early access to the new fully-voiced story content. Some of the other new content includes the new duel faction planet of Makeb, a level cap increase to 55, and five new levels of story missions.
